Vacuum Blood Collection Equipment Market by Applications

Vacuum blood collection equipment is utilized across various applications in the healthcare sector, playing a crucial role in diagnostic procedures. One of the primary applications is in hospitals and clinics for routine blood collection from patients for diagnostic testing. These facilities rely on vacuum blood collection tubes and accessories to efficiently and safely collect blood samples, ensuring accurate testing and diagnosis of various medical conditions. The demand for vacuum blood collection equipment in hospitals and clinics is driven by the need for reliable diagnostic results and the growing volume of outpatient and inpatient procedures.

Another significant application of vacuum blood collection equipment is in diagnostic laboratories. These laboratories perform a wide range of tests on blood samples collected from patients. Vacuum blood collection tubes enable laboratory technicians to collect blood specimens effectively and efficiently, maintaining sample integrity throughout the testing process. The use of vacuum technology ensures standardized blood collection, which is critical for obtaining consistent and reliable test results. Diagnostic laboratories are increasingly adopting advanced vacuum blood collection systems to streamline their operations and enhance the accuracy of diagnostic testing.

Furthermore, vacuum blood collection equipment finds application in blood banks and blood donation centers. These facilities rely on vacuum tubes and devices to collect and store blood donations safely and efficiently. Vacuum technology helps in maintaining the sterility and quality of collected blood units, ensuring their suitability for transfusion purposes. Blood banks and donation centers use vacuum blood collection systems to facilitate smooth blood collection processes, thereby supporting healthcare institutions in meeting the demand for blood transfusions and other medical treatments.

In addition to clinical settings, vacuum blood collection equipment is also utilized in research laboratories and academic institutions. Researchers and scientists use blood samples collected with vacuum tubes for various research purposes, including studying diseases, developing new diagnostic methods, and conducting clinical trials. The use of standardized vacuum blood collection systems in research ensures the reliability and consistency of research data, contributing to advancements in medical knowledge and healthcare practices.

Lastly, vacuum blood collection equipment is essential for home healthcare settings where blood collection may be required as part of home diagnostic testing or monitoring. Patients with chronic conditions or those requiring regular blood tests can benefit from the convenience and safety offered by vacuum blood collection devices designed for home use. These devices enable patients and caregivers to collect blood samples effectively while minimizing the risk of contamination and ensuring accurate test results.

Frequently Asked Questions about Vacuum Blood Collection Equipment Market

  1. What is vacuum blood collection equipment?

    Vacuum blood collection equipment is used to collect blood samples through a vacuum system, which ensures a smooth and efficient process.

  2. What factors are driving the growth of the vacuum blood collection equipment market?

    The growing prevalence of blood-related disorders and the increasing demand for efficient blood collection techniques are the primary drivers of market growth.

  3. What are the key trends in the vacuum blood collection equipment market?

    Some key trends in the market include the development of advanced blood collection systems, increasing adoption of automation, and the rising demand for blood collection in diagnostic laboratories.

  4. Which regions are expected to dominate the vacuum blood collection equipment market?

    North America and Europe are expected to dominate the market due to high healthcare expenditure and advanced healthcare infrastructure.

  5. What are the challenges faced by the vacuum blood collection equipment market?

    Stringent regulatory requirements for medical devices and the high cost of equipment are some of the challenges faced by the market.

  6. What is the market share of major players in the vacuum blood collection equipment market?

    The market is dominated by key players such as Becton, Dickinson and Company, Greiner Bio-One International GmbH, and Terumo Corporation.

  7. What are the opportunities for growth in the vacuum blood collection equipment market?

    The increasing demand for home healthcare and the development of advanced blood collection devices present significant growth opportunities for the market.

  8. What are the different types of vacuum blood collection equipment available in the market?

    Some of the commonly available types of equipment include serum-separating tubes, plasma-separating tubes, and EDTA tubes.

  9. What is the market size of the vacuum blood collection equipment market?

    The market is estimated to be worth USD 1.6 billion in 2021 and is projected to reach USD 2.18 billion by 2026.

  10. What are the key regulations governing the vacuum blood collection equipment market?

    The market is regulated by agencies such as the FDA in the United States and the European Medicines Agency in Europe.

  11. What are the technological advancements in vacuum blood collection equipment?

    Technological advancements include the development of safety-engineered devices, needleless blood collection systems, and improved tube designs for better sample preservation.

  12. What is the impact of the COVID-19 pandemic on the vacuum blood collection equipment market?

    The pandemic led to disruptions in the supply chain and a temporary decline in market growth due to reduced healthcare facility visits.

  13. What are the growth prospects for the vacuum blood collection equipment market in emerging economies?

    The market has considerable growth potential in emerging economies due to the increasing healthcare infrastructure and rising awareness about blood-related disorders.

  14. How are market players focusing on sustainability in the vacuum blood collection equipment market?

    Companies are increasingly focusing on developing sustainable and eco-friendly blood collection devices to reduce environmental impact.

  15. What are the key customer segments for vacuum blood collection equipment?

    Major customer segments include hospitals, diagnostic laboratories, blood banks, and research institutions.

  16. What are the challenges in product differentiation in the vacuum blood collection equipment market?

    Product differentiation is challenging due to the presence of a large number of market players and the similarity in product offerings.

  17. How does the increasing emphasis on value-based healthcare impact the vacuum blood collection equipment market?

    The shift towards value-based healthcare encourages the adoption of cost-effective and efficient blood collection equipment, driving market growth.

  18. What are the entry barriers for new players in the vacuum blood collection equipment market?

    Entry barriers include high capital requirements for research and development, stringent regulatory compliance, and the need for extensive distribution networks.

  19. What are the key success factors for companies in the vacuum blood collection equipment market?

    Key success factors include technological innovation, strong distribution networks, strategic partnerships, and compliance with quality standards.
